South Korea - Export of Sports Footwear with Soles and Uppers of Rubber or Plastics
Since 2014, South Korea Export of Sports Footwear with Soles and Uppers of Rubber or Plastics decreased by 14.1% year on year. With $1,332,769.09 in 2019, the country was ranked number 42 comparing other countries in Export of Sports Footwear with Soles and Uppers of Rubber or Plastics. South Korea is overtaken by Australia, which was number 41 at $1,739,700.38 and is followed by Lithuania at $1,057,192. Viet Nam lead the ranking with $487,152,807.03 in 2019, an increase of 3.2% compared to 2018. China, Indonesia and Belgium resp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Cambodia recorded the best 5 years average growth at +587.2% per year, while Uganda witnessed the worst performance at -72.1% per year.
